VSFlexGrid 8.0, originally developed by ComponentOne (now part of MESCIUS), was designed to replace the standard MSFlexGrid that came bundled with Visual Basic. It offered a massive leap in functionality, including built-in data binding, cell merging, and advanced printing capabilities. Finding "free" versions of paid software on third-party "OCX library" sites carries risks. Many of these downloads are missing the necessary license files (.vbl) required for design-time use, meaning you can run an app with the grid, but you cannot add it to a new form. Furthermore, unauthorized downloads can often contain malware or outdated versions that lack critical security patches.
